Trastuzumab + CEF is a combination regimen used primarily in the treatment of HER2-positive breast cancer. Trastuzumab is a recombinant humanized monoclonal antibody that selectively binds to the extracellular domain of the human epidermal growth factor receptor 2 (HER2), inhibiting proliferation and survival of cancer cells that overexpress this protein. The CEF component refers to a chemotherapy regimen consisting of cyclophosphamide, epirubicin, and 5-fluorouracil. This combination exploits both targeted therapy (trastuzumab) and cytotoxic chemotherapy (CEF) to improve outcomes in early-stage and locally advanced HER2-positive breast cancer[1][3][5]. Trastuzumab’s mechanism includes blocking HER2 signaling pathways, inducing antibody-dependent cellular cytotoxicity (ADCC), complement-dependent cytotoxicity (CDC), internalization/degradation of HER2 receptors, inhibition of DNA repair mechanisms, and suppression of cell cycle progression[1][3][5]. The addition of trastuzumab to standard chemotherapy regimens like CEF has been shown to significantly improve disease-free survival in patients with HER2-positive tumors.
